Urgent recall is issued for massive range of lollies and snacks sold at Woolworths. Coles and IGA: 'Do NOT eat'

Six popular confectionary products have been urgently recalled from major retailers over fears of salmonella contamination. Food Standards Australia pulled several popular products from confectionary brand Elite on Thursday. warning customers 'do not eat' the items. The treats include a selection of cakes. biscuits. chocolate. and lollies for all use by dates and batch numbers. +5 View gallery Several products from confectionary brand Elite have been recalled over fears of salmonella contamination RECALLED PRODUCTS Elite Chocolate Elite Cakes Elite Wafers Energy Grain Snacks Energy Chocolate Rice Cakes Gum and Toffee Candies Advertisement 'The recall is due to potential microbial (Salmonella) contamination.' FSA said. 'Consumers should not eat this product. Any consumers concerned about their health should seek medical advice and should return the products to the place of purchase for a full refund.' If consumed. salmonella or microbial contamination can cause severe illness including nausea. vomiting. abdominal cramps. diarrhea. fever. chills. headaches and even blood in the stool. Cross contamination from raw meat. poultry or eggs is often the cause of the infection. The potentially contaminated goods have been on the shelves nationwide at Coles. Woolworths. IGAs. 7 Eleven. Independent Kosher stores and Milk bars. The affected products were made in Israel. Toyota and Lexus have been forced to recall almost 18.000 vehicles produced between March 2021 and April 2022 for a potentially fatal safety issue. Pause 0:00 / 0:00 Voltax Full screen The vehicles affected are the Toyota RAV4 Hybrid. Kluger Hybrid. LandCruiser 300 Series. Lexus LX luxury 4WD and NX450h plug in hybrid. The recall notice says: 'Under particular circumstances. a software error may cause the Vehicle Stability Control system (VSC) to not default to the 'ON' status when the vehicle is next started. +5 View gallery Toyota Australia has today announced that it will initiate a safety recall involving Toyota Kluger Hybrid. RAV4 Hybrid. LandCruiser 300 vehicles produced between March 2021 April 2022 'These circumstances are: if the VSC switch is manually turned off and the brake pedal is continuously operated between when the vehicle is shut down and then restarted; this may cause the VSC to not return to the default setting 'ON' status at the next ignition cycle. 'This results in a non compliance with Australian Design Rules (ADR) 88/00.' Toyota Australia will advise all owners of involved vehicles details of this safety recall campaign by SMS. email and mail to their last known address and mobile phone number. Earlier in the week.
